Watch: First motion poster of Hrithik's 'Mohenjo Daro' Actor Hrithik Roshan who took a break for almost a year have come up with a motion poster of his much-awaited epic adventure-romance drama Mohenjo Daro. The title logo designed in the poster is Vedic Sanskrit or some pictographic language belonging to 2500 BCE and that's an emblem on coin.
The poster talks about the ancient city of Mohenjo-daro in the era of the Indus Valley civilisation."Before the British Raj, the Mughals, Christ, Alexander, Buddha and India as we know it, there was... Mohenjo Daro," the motion poster reads. 'Mohenjo Daro' tries to keep the focus on those times when India hasn't got its shape or name.
Film director Gowarikor took over three years to develop the film with the help archaeologists who documented the discovery of Indus Valley civilisation.Produced by Siddharth Roy Kapoor and Sunita Gowariker, the film has Hrithik Roshan and Pooja Hegde in main leads. The film is slated for August 12 release.
